The Current Security Situation
The security situation in Yemen is highly volatile and unpredictable. The ongoing conflict between the Houthi rebels and the internationally recognized government, backed by a Saudi-led coalition, has resulted in widespread violence, bombings, and airstrikes. Major cities like Sana’a, the capital, and Aden, the second-largest city, have been particularly affected.
Areas of Conflict
Certain regions in Yemen are considered highly dangerous due to active conflict. These include:
- Northern Yemen, particularly the areas controlled by the Houthi rebels.
- The coastal region of Taiz, which has witnessed intense fighting.
- The southern provinces of Abyan and Shabwa, where al-Qaeda and ISIS affiliates operate.
Even in areas considered relatively stable, there is always a risk of violence erupting unexpectedly.
Kidnappings and Crime
The security situation has also led to a rise in crime, including kidnappings for ransom. Foreign nationals are particularly vulnerable to these threats. Humanitarian Crisis
The conflict in Yemen has created a devastating humanitarian crisis. Millions of people are facing food insecurity, lack of access to clean water and sanitation, and inadequate healthcare. The country’s infrastructure has been severely damaged, making it difficult to provide essential services.
Displacement and Refugee Crisis
Millions of Yemenis have been displaced from their homes due to the conflict. Many have fled to neighboring countries, while others are internally displaced within Yemen. The influx of refugees has strained resources in both host countries and within Yemen itself.
Health Concerns
The lack of access to healthcare has resulted in a surge in preventable diseases. The spread of cholera and other infectious diseases is a major concern.
